Indonesia Attends INA-LAC Business Forum, Commits to Explore Regional Market Potential

TEMPO.CO, JakartaIndonesia is exploring the market potential of Latin America and the Caribbean (LAC), proven by its attendance at the Indonesia-Latic America and the Caribbean (INA-LAC) Business Forum in Lima, Peru’s capital, on September 11-13, 2024.

The Director General of American and European Affairs at the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, Umar Hadi, said the INA-LAC Business Forum emphasizes the Indonesian Government’s commitment to promoting trade and investment agreements, strengthening business networks, and offering mutually beneficial business collaboration with LAC countries. 

Umar Hadi stressed that the INA-LAC Business Forum in Peru is the first Indonesian large-scale comprehensive business mission in the LAC region. The ministry official conveyed the statement in front of 350 forum attendants, including Peru’s Deputy Minister of Foreign Trade and Tourism, Teresa Mera Gomes, the Ambassadors of friendly countries, business actors including the Indonesian Chamber of Commerce and Industry (KADIN), civil society, academicians, and cultural experts from Indonesia, Peru, and LAC. 

INA-LAC Business Forum raises the theme of “Fostering Growth, Strengthening Society,” to focus on answering the obstacle of distance between the two regions. The forum facilitates various business meetings, promotions of Indonesia and LAC countries’ featured products, and trade negotiations between Indonesian business executives and their LAC partners.

At least 46 medium to large companies and micro, small, and medium enterprises (MSMEs) participate in the INA-LAC Business Forum Exhibition. These companies include Gadjah Tunggal, Sanbe Farma, Mayora, Indofood, Toyota Indonesia, Sido Muncul, Eratani, Haloni Jane, Skala Group, Oxytane dan Nakula Jewelry.

Some state-owned enterprises (SOEs) including Pertamina, PLN Indonesia Power, and three Indonesian universities (ITS, IPB, and Binus) also attended the forum. Indonesian entrepreneurs will meet with the representatives of around 65 corporations and potential partners from Peru and LAC countries, such as Argentina, Ecuador, Uruguay, Chile, Mexico, Brazil, Colombia, Jamaica, Suriname, and Venezuela.

INA-LAC Business Forum in Peru also manifests Indonesia’s commitment and innovative measures to expand and diversify exports to the region, considering Latin America and the Caribbean are crucial partners for Indonesia.
